To ask the Minister for Arts, Heritage and the Gaeltacht the actions, if any, he has taken on foot of the recommendations in the report by the Joint Committee on Environment, Culture and the Gaeltacht entitled Eight proposals urgently required to tackle flooding on the River Shannon, it's tributaries and the waters feeding into it;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[43613/12]

Photo of Jimmy DeenihanJimmy Deenihan (Kerry North-West Limerick, Fine Gael)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source

I can advise the Deputy that I have received the report by the Joint Committee on Environment, Culture, and the Gaeltacht on the management and protection of the Shannon. My Department is considering relevant recommendations in the Report and, when this process is completed, will provide its views and observations to the Joint Committee.
